Before diving into different options, ask yourself some questions. What kind of construction are you planning? Are you building a skyscraper, a bridge, or perhaps a home? Each project has its own requirements for strength, flexibility, and resistance to environment factors.
“My project needs something that withstands high temperatures and is rust-resistant,” says Mary, a project manager. It’s crucial to specify your needs beforehand.
Stainless steel comes in various grades and finishes. Here are the most common ones:
Choosing the right type is crucial. “A construction project in a coastal area might need 316 stainless steel,” notes John, an experienced builder.
The thickness of the coil matters. Thin coils may suffice for lighter constructions. However, thicker coils provide more strength and durability. Make sure to check the specifications.
“I always opt for a gauge that’s appropriate for the project,” Mary emphasizes. It’s essential to align the thickness with your building requirements.

Not all suppliers are created equal. You need a reliable supplier who provides quality products. Look for customer reviews and ensure they understand construction needs. Ask about their certifications too.
“Finding a reputable supplier saved me from a lot of headaches,” John advises. Do your homework!
Last but not least, consider your budget. Stainless steel coil for construction can vary in price. It’s crucial to balance quality and cost. Sometimes, a cheaper option can end up being more expensive in the long run due to repairs or replacements.
“I make sure to get multiple quotes before deciding. It’s all about finding that sweet spot,” says Mary.
If you’re unsure, don’t hesitate to consult an expert. Architects and engineers can offer invaluable guidance. “Professional insights can really steer you in the right direction,” John adds. They can help you navigate the complexities of choosing the right stainless steel coil.
Picking the right stainless steel coil for construction is not a one-size-fits-all approach. Understand your needs, know the types, assess dimensions, choose a reliable supplier, evaluate costs, and consult professionals when necessary.
